Abstract (en)

[origin: WO9525779A1] Equipment for upgrading waste to produce fuel is disclosed. The fuel production device of the invention includes at least one reactor (20) provided with at least two corotating mixing screws (7), enclosed in a sealed chamber (25) and divided into as many compartments (1, 2, 3, 4, 5...) as there are processing steps, which compartments are arranged one after the other in the order of said processing steps with the mixing screws (7) extending therethrough; at least one sealed inlet (10, 21) for feeding waste (6) and additives (9) into the first compartment (1); units (11, 12, 13, 14, 15...) for creating a vacuum in each compartment of the reactor (20); and at least one heater (17) for heating the third compartment where the material is pyrolysed (3) at 200-800 DEG C.
